Regional Information

These aromatic Riesling grapes are hand-picked from the extremely steep slopes on the edge of the Mosel River and are grown by a group of quality driven winemakers called Das Blaue Band (the blue band - referencing the Mosel river). This is a dry style of Riesling to show off the bright elegance and balance of steely minerality and delicate flavours of orchard fruit; the classic flavours of German Rieslings.

History

In 1924, winemaker Peter Mertes founded his own winery to share his passion for wine with as many people as possible. His mission: to make wine accessible to people from all walks. Now as in the past, the thinking of our company founder remains deeply anchored in our company philosophy. We believe that, primarily, wine is supposed to taste good and contribute to the enjoyment of life.
